External cable routing

External cable routing

Internal routing offers a sleek, modern appearance by hiding cables inside the frame, while external routing exposes cables for a traditional look. External routing allows easier access for maintenance, repairs, and troubleshooting compared to internal cable setups. Internal heating sensing optical cable

Internal heating sensing optical cable

Utilizing certified fiber optic LHD cables as continuous temperature sensors, this system responds to heat at any point along the cable, detecting hotspots and fires with remarkable precision. Unlike traditional electrical temperature measurement (thermocouples & RTD), the length of the fiber optic cable is the temperature.
